CENGN Bids Farewell to Two of its Board Members


Celebrating the Contributions of Departing Board Members

As CENGN launches its new Living Lab Initiative, the team recognizes two exceptional board members who completed their tenures after seven years of outstanding service. Rafik Goubran and Tom Bursey were instrumental in guiding CENGN through pivotal moments, from the final days of NGNP through the challenges of COVID-19, to securing essential funding and launching our living lab initiative. Their combined expertise, unwavering advocacy, and strategic leadership have shaped the governance, mission, and success of CENGN in profound and lasting ways.

To this, CENGN thanks Rafik Goubran and Tom Bursey for their service, expertise, time, and everlasting contributions.

Rafik Goubran

After seven years of exceptional service, we bid farewell to board member Rafik Goubran as he completes his tenure with CENGN. Rafik’s contributions have been instrumental in guiding CENGN through pivotal moments and toward continued growth.

Rafik Goubran

As a member of our Executive Committee, Rafik provided invaluable guidance during critical periods—from the final days of NGNP, through the challenges of COVID-19, to securing essential funding and launching our living lab initiatives. His deep understanding of industry and government trends in CENGN’s key sectors brought a unique and knowledgeable perspective to CENGN’s strategic decisions.

Rafik’s distinguished background as Vice-President (Research & International) and Chancellor’s Professor at Carleton University enriched our board discussions with academic rigour and extensive industry connections. His expertise helped shape CENGN’s major initiatives, while his unwavering advocacy for CENGN’s mission and commitment to growth has been a cornerstone of our success.

Throughout his tenure, Rafik’s insights have consistently helped CENGN navigate complex challenges and capitalize on emerging opportunities. The CENGN team is deeply grateful for his dedication, wisdom, and the lasting impact he has made on the organization.

Thank you, Rafik, for seven years of outstanding leadership and support. The team wishes you continued success in all your future endeavours.

Tom Bursey

Additionally, after seven years of fantastic service, CENGN bids farewell to board member Tom Bursey as he completes his tenure. Tom’s contributions have been transformative in establishing the governance foundation that continues to guide CENGN today.

As Past Chair of the Governance and Nomination Committee and member of the Audit & Finance Committee, Tom played a pivotal role in strengthening CENGN’s governance framework and policies from the moment he joined our board. He created much of the governance structure that the organization uses today and significantly contributed to the leadership the board provided through recent years of growth and change.

Tom Bursey

Tom brought remarkable expertise to CENGN as CFO & Vice President of the Council of Canadian Academies. His extensive governance credentials, including Fellow Chartered Professional Accountant (FCPA), Institute-Certified Director (ICD.D), Chartered Director (C.Dir.), and specialized certifications such as Audit Committee Certified (ACC) and Human Resources and Compensation Committee Certified (HRCC), provided invaluable guidance for the organization’s development. His unwavering advocacy for CENGN’s mission and commitment to growth has been instrumental in shaping the success of the newly launched living lab program.

Tom’s leadership extended beyond governance structures to fostering a culture of accountability and excellence that will continue to benefit CENGN for years to come.

Thank you, Tom, for seven years of outstanding leadership and for building the governance foundation that supports our continued growth. The CENGN team wishes you continued success.
